site stats

How do you handle errors in stored procedures

WebJan 27, 2015 · Within a stored procedure, all executed SQL statements return a status: completed, warning, or exception. An error handler can handle exceptions and warnings. The status of each executed SQL … WebMay 21, 2015 · hi Avnesh i am struggling with DEFINER in stored procedure can you suggest some better idea like DEFINER is =root@% then i am unable to execute this stored procedure from my local mysql db., advance thanks! Reply Cancel

How do you use data partitioning and sharding to scale your …

WebJun 17, 2024 · This allows you to create a more robust pipeline that can handle multiple scenarios. Keep in mind though ADF doesn't have an "OR constraint" like in SSIS. Let's … WebMay 5, 2024 · A stored procedure called “sys. sp_addmessage ” is used to add custom error messages. We can use it to call the error message in multiple places. We can call RAISERROR and send the message number as a parameter instead of hard-coding the same error details in multiple places in the code. the paddington store https://marinchak.com

Error handling in while loop...skip if failure - SQLServerCentral

WebTo add a new user-defined error message number, you use the stored procedure sp_addmessage. A user-defined error message number should be greater than 50,000. By default, the RAISERROR statement uses the message_id 50,000 for raising an error. The following statement adds a custom error message to the sys.messages view: WebFeb 19, 2024 · To trap non-fatal errors in a called stored procedure, the called procedure must have some way to communicate back to the calling procedure that an error has … WebFeb 28, 2024 · Running the SELECT statement inside a stored procedure will cause the error to occur at a level lower than the TRY block. The error will be handled by the TRY...CATCH construct. SQL -- Verify that the stored procedure does not exist. the paddle boat

Azure Data Factory Pipeline Scheduling, Error Handling and …

Category:Trapping errors - Amazon Redshift

Tags:How do you handle errors in stored procedures

How do you handle errors in stored procedures

Error Handling - Informatica

WebApr 26, 2024 · I have a stored procedure that begins by declaring a few variables then contains begin tran; After this it performs some validations on the supplied arguments (and increments an error count each time a supplied argument fails validation). If there is no error count it then proceeds to carry out 7 inserts. Following this, it has commit tran; WebSep 24, 2024 · Inside the stored procedure, we will create an exit error handler for the error code 1062 which is for duplicate entries in the table. If the handler is invoked, we will …

How do you handle errors in stored procedures

Did you know?

WebERROR_PROCEDURE () returns the name of the stored procedure or trigger where the error occurred. ERROR_NUMBER () returns the number of the error that occurred. … WebAug 31, 2024 · ERROR_PROCEDURE () This returns the name of the stored procedure or trigger where the error occurred. ERROR_MESSAGE () This returns the full text of error message. The text includes the values supplied for any substitutable parameters, such as lengths, object names, or times. Exception handling example

WebAug 20, 2024 · I’m very fortunate. I’ve been given the authority to reject any and all code that doesn’t follow our written standards. That IS Step 1… write the standards so that they’re easy to understand and almost completely “Gumby Proof”. WebJan 8, 2015 · You have to declare a continue handler instead of an exit handler. That way even if there is an exception, it goes into the handler and continues with the next record. …

WebJan 27, 2015 · Error handlers in Teradata provide similar functionality to modern procedural languages (C++, Java) and are event-driven. WebApr 11, 2024 · Your problem stems from the fact that once the transaction becomes uncommittable (i.e. an error is raised) your loop does not honor the failure and continues …

WebJan 3, 2013 · Since the release of SQL Server 2005, you’ve been able to handle errors in your T-SQL code by including a TRY…CATCH block that controls the flow of your script should an error occur, similar to how procedural languages have traditionally handled errors.

WebThe TRY block contains the main logic of your stored procedure, such as inserting, updating, deleting, or selecting data. The CATCH block contains the code that executes when an … the paddle campWebOct 19, 2016 · When you call a stored procedure, it will execute in database server so if there any exception occurs that can be handled in EXCEPTION block in the stored procedure. If … the paddle cafe highcliffeWebJul 4, 2024 · Using RAISERROR to Call the Error Message. CREATE PROCEDURE spDemo. AS BEGIN. SELECT TOP 10 * FROM AUTHORS. IF @@ROWCOUNT < 11. RAISERROR … the paddle boardWebTo handle unexpected Oracle errors, you can use the OTHERShandler. Within this handler, you can call the functions SQLCODEand SQLERRMto return the Oracle error code and message text. Once you know the error code, you can use it with pragma EXCEPTION_INITand write a handler specifically for that error. shutil exampleWebFeb 16, 2024 · First, we create a Stored Procedure. Create Procedure My_Proc AS begin BEGIN TRY SELECT SALARY + First_Name From Employee Where Emp_IID =5 END TRY BEGIN CATCH SELECT ERROR_PROCEDURE () AS ProcName; END CATCH; END Now execute this Stored Procedure. Exec My_Proc Output Example 7. (ERROR_SEVERITY) … shutil file existsWebIf you want to test your error handling, put a real error condition in there. For example: BEGIN TRY IF @force_error = 1 BEGIN SELECT 1/0; END END TRY BEGIN CATCH -- now you … shutil full formWebThe following SQL statement creates a stored procedure that selects Customers from a particular City from the "Customers" table: Example. CREATE PROCEDURE SelectAllCustomers @City nvarchar (30) AS. SELECT * FROM Customers WHERE City = @City. GO; Execute the stored procedure above as follows: Example. EXEC … the paddle centre swanwick